16 I have other sheep that are not of this sheep pen. I must bring them also. They too will listen to my voice, and there shall be one flock and one shepherd.
John 10:16

this seems to overlook the fact that Jesus was speaking to a Jewish audience.His ministry was confined to the sheep of Israel.

Moreover, if the thieves and robbers included earlier prophets, then surely Jesus would be speaking ill of Moses, Abraham and David and that just wouldn't make sense. It's more likely that Jesus was talking about contemporaries. Jesus wasn't the only "teacher" or miracle-working Jew around. There were others. He could have been calling these other teachers and miracle-workers "thieves and robbers."
